miR-4435对鼻咽癌细胞生物学行为的影响研究
Effect of miR-4435 on malignant behavior of nasopharyngeal carcinoma cells
摘要
Abstract
Objective To investigate the effect of miR-4435 on the biological behavior of nasopharynge-al carcinoma by regulating the expression of cell cycle associated protein 1(CAPRIN1).Methods The expres-sion levels of miR-4435 in human nasopharyngeal carcinoma cell lines CNE-2Z,C666-1,SUNE-1,HNE-1 and immortalized nasopharyngeal epithelial cell NP69 were detected by fluorescence quantitative polymerase chain reaction.C666-1 cells were transfected with miR-4435 mimics and control mir-nc,and divided into miR-4435 group and miR-NC group.The proliferation and cell cycle changes of c666-1 cells,as well as the expression levels of CAPRIN1 mRNA,CAPRIN1 protein,cyclin dependent kinase 1(CDK1),Cyclin B and Cyclin E were compared between the two groups.The targeted binding of miR-4435 to CAPRIN1 was verified by double lu-ciferase activity report assay.Results Compared with NP69 cells,the relative expression level of miR-4435 in CNE-2Z,c666-1,sune-1 and HNE-1 cells was significantly decreased(F=18.92,P<0.01),and the relative expression level of miR-4435 was most significantly decreased in C666-1 cells(P<0.01).The relative expres-sion levels of miR-4435 in C666-1 cells were(0.19±0.02)and(0.99±0.09)in the miR-NC group and miR-4435 group,respectively,and the difference was statistically significant(t=14.55,P<0.01).Compared with the miR-NC group,the proliferation ability of C666-1 cells in the miR-4435 group was significantly inhibited on day 2,3,4,and 5(P<0.05).Compared with the miR-nc group,the number of C666-1 cells in the G0/G1 phase increased significantly in the miR-4435 group(t=4.69,P<0.01),while the number of cells in the S phase and G2/M phase was significantly decreased(t=4.32,P<0.01;t=4.79,P<0.01).Transfection of miR-4435 significantly reduced the luciferase activity of C666-1 cells containing CAPRIN1 WT(t=13.54,P<0.01).The relative expression levels of CAPRIN1 mRNA in the miR-NC group and miR-4435 group in C666-1 cells were(5.08±0.34)and(1.01±0.09),respectively.The difference between the two groups was statis-tically significant(t=11.54,P<0.01).Compared with the miR-NC group,the protein expression levels of CAPRIN1,CDK1,Cyclin B,and Cyclin E proteins were significantly decreased in the miR-4435 group of C666-1 cells(P<0.01).Conclusion miR-4435 can inhibit the proliferation and cell cycle progression of nasopha-ryngeal carcinoma cells,and act as a tumor suppressor gene by suppressing the expression of CAPRIN1.关键词
